Abstract

BACKGROUND

Colorectal cancer incidence is rapidly rising in many Asian countries, with rates approaching those of Western countries. This study aimed to evaluate the prevalence and trends of colorectal adenomas by age, sex, and risk strata in asymptomatic Koreans.

METHODS

Cross-sectional study of 19,372 consecutive participants aged 20 to 79 years undergoing screening colonoscopy at the Center for Health Promotion of the Samsung Medical Center in Korea from January 2006 to June 2009.

RESULTS

Among participants at average risk, those without a history of colorectal polyps or a family history of colorectal cancer, the prevalence of colorectal adenomas and advanced adenomas were 34.5% and 3.1%, respectively, in men and 20.0% and 1.6%, respectively, in women. The prevalence of adenomas increased with age in both men and women, with a more marked increase for advanced adenoma. Participants with a family history of colorectal cancer or with a history of colorectal polyps had significantly higher prevalence of adenomas compared with participants of average risk (36.9% vs. 26.9%; age- and sex-adjusted prevalence ratio = 1.16; 95% confidence interval, 1.09-1.22). The prevalence of adenomas increased annually in both men and women.

CONCLUSIONS

In this large study of asymptomatic Korean men and women participating in a colonoscopy screening program, the prevalence of colorectal adenomas was comparable and possibly higher than previously reported in Western countries.

IMPACT

Cost-effectiveness studies investigating the optimal age for starting colonoscopy screening and etiological studies to identify the reasons for the increasing trend in colorectal adenomas in Koreans are needed.

摘要

背景

在许多亚洲国家,结直肠癌的发病率正在迅速上升,其发病率已接近西方国家。本研究旨在评估无症状韩国人群中结直肠腺瘤按年龄、性别和风险分层的患病率及趋势。

方法

对2006年1月至2009年6月在韩国三星医疗中心健康促进中心接受结肠镜筛查的19372名年龄在20至79岁的连续参与者进行横断面研究。

结果

在平均风险参与者中,即那些无结直肠息肉病史或结直肠癌家族史的人群中,男性结直肠腺瘤和高级别腺瘤的患病率分别为34.5%和3.1%,女性分别为20.0%和1.6%。腺瘤的患病率在男性和女性中均随年龄增加,高级别腺瘤的增加更为明显。有结直肠癌家族史或结直肠息肉病史的参与者与平均风险参与者相比,腺瘤的患病率显著更高(36.9%对26.9%;年龄和性别调整后的患病率比=1.16;95%置信区间,1.09 - 1.22)。男性和女性的腺瘤患病率均逐年上升。

结论

在这项针对参与结肠镜筛查项目的无症状韩国男性和女性的大型研究中,结直肠腺瘤的患病率与西方国家此前报道的相当,甚至可能更高。

影响

需要开展成本效益研究以确定开始结肠镜筛查的最佳年龄,并开展病因学研究以查明韩国人结直肠腺瘤增加趋势的原因。
